WebApr 7, 2024 · Keloid scars can be the cause of an itchy C-section scar years after surgery. The body produces more collagen after a cut or damage to build up and help the wound seal and heal. WebMar 11, 2024 · The C-section pooch does not mean you had a problem with surgery or that your scars are healing poorly. Rather, it means that your scar is stuck down to the muscle below. Usually there is a layer of fat between the skin and the muscle. When this layer is disrupted, the scar is not able to move freely. WebA scar can be a fine line or a pitted hole on the skin, or an abnormal overgrowth of tissue. Normal fine-line scars A minor wound like a cut will usually heal to leave a raised line, which will gradually fade and flatten over time.
